1. Start at Edirne’s Historic Selimiye Mosque
Your journey through Edirne begins at the magnificent Selimiye Mosque, a UNESCO World Heritage site and a pinnacle of Ottoman architecture. This iconic landmark, designed by the famous architect Mimar Sinan, showcases stunning minarets and intricate tile work. Firstly, take time to admire the mosque’s grand dome, which represents a significant engineering feat of its time.
As you explore the serene inner courtyard, your guide (if you’re joining a tour) or yourself on a self-guided walking tour, can share insights into its Historical significance and the stories of its construction. Furthermore, don’t forget your camera; the unique architectural details provide great photo opportunities. Planning for roughly an hour here is also advisable to fully appreciate its beauty.

2. Explore the Vibrant Edirne Grand Bazaar
Next, make your way to the Edirne Grand Bazaar, a bustling market that offers a feast for the senses. Filled with vibrant stalls selling everything from spices and textiles to local crafts, this marketplace is a must-see during your walking tour. As you wander through the colorful aisles, take time to sample some local delicacies, such as tava ciğer, a regional specialty.
The Grand Bazaar is also an excellent spot to practice your bargaining skills. Remember to engage with the local vendors, who often share the history and significance of their products. 4. Discover the Architectural Wonders of Eski Mosque
The Eski Mosque, or Old Mosque, is a stunning example of Ottoman architecture located in the heart of Edirne. Built in the 15th century, this mosque features intricate details and unique artistry that draws visitors’ eyes. As you arrive, notice the striking minarets reaching towards the sky, inviting you to explore further. This Historical site allows you to witness the beauty of Islamic architecture up close, making it a must-visit on your walking tour.
Furthermore, the serene ambiance inside the mosque offers a contrast to the bustling streets outside. Take your time to admire the stunning tile work and spacious courtyard that surround the mosque. 11. Flavor the Local Cuisine: Where to Eat Along the Way
As you enjoy your walking tour, don’t miss the opportunity to savor Edirne’s delectable local cuisine. There are various spots along the route where you can grab a bite. For example, try the famed Edirne Tava Ciğeri at local eateries near the Grand Bazaar. This signature dish is a must for food enthusiasts and will surely enhance your walking tour experience.
Furthermore, keep your eyes peeled for street vendors offering delicious treats like Şıra (fermented grape juice) and Baklava.
